In 2284 the Ambassador to Earth informed the Klingon High Command that the Federation was working on a transwarp project. Many in the High Council realized that the Klingon Empire was falling even farther behind their enemies in the technological race. Many realized that the Empire must catch up to the capabilities of the Enterprise Class and contemporaries.. The L-20 and L-24 battleships were a start; however, designers knew that the Empire would never be able to build these classes in sufficient numbers sufficient to keep up. Many felt that the empire should maintain it’s course of overwhelming the Federation in sheer numbers rather than technology.

As part of this philosophy, plans were drawn up to convert the G-8 transport to a warship. Relieved of her cargo pod, the design was small and maneuverable. They design was intentionally limited to a Class VIII vessel to ensure that the mass produced KWC warp drive could be used. The ZD-6 was also used do to it’s availability and established capabilities.

Klingon designers took the wings from the standard G-8 and swept them back for maneuverability and protection. This new configuration meant that the engines would not be vulnerable in the anticipated forward attack common to Klingon strategy. The wing supports were reinforced and the engines moved slightly closer to the vessel. The powerful and fast KWC-3 power plant was installed along with the most powerful impulse engines in the Klingon inventory at that time – the KIF-2.

When first deployed, the D-25 was used as bait ship along the Romulan border to draw in unsuspecting enemies that most likely believed they were facing un-escorted G-8 transports. Unescorted Klingon transports were not unheard of with the empire having limited numbers of front-line escorts. Fleet commanders even went so far as to use detachable pods to create the illusion that the D-25 were carrying goods. In nearly every instances, the unwary attackers were dispatched before they could raise the alarm. Romulans, Orions and denizens of the Triangle all fell victim to the tactic for years. The ruse continued to be successful until a Romulan Admiral in a V-30 cruiser sent in his destroyer escort ahead to disable a D-25, hoping for a quick capture. He watched aghast as his escorts were quickly and efficiently destroyed. The Admiral was able to cloak and escape. Despite the Romulan commanders escape, unescorted G-8’s continued to benefit long after the confrontation.

Initial hopes were to produce up to 300 D-25s and deploy them throughout the Triangle area. Expectations of a yearly production rate of 35 never materialized. The destruction of Praxis forced the cancellation of the D-25 project, with only 96 were completed. Despite their combat mission, only 1 D-25 has been scrapped. 3 are listed as missing and are belied to be with the IKS, although this has not been confirmed. In late 2352, 50 of these hulls were sold to the Ferengi. The remaining 42 are still in reserve status. 15 reserve vessels were reactivated during the Dominion war, but served as support vessels deep within the empire. They have since returned to Reserve Status and no plans are in the works to upgrade or update these vessels

The class is named the Klingon Ql’val which translates to Swift Victor.
